When is best time to visit Outer Banks?

And which town do you recommend?

Midweek, early September. Lower rates, much thinner crowds, surf still warm enough to swim. Duck or north of Duck, or Rodanthe or south of Rodanthe.

I once drove from Boston to the OBX on the Saturday of Labor Day weekend. We arrived Sunday morning and the place was emptying out. Many of the hotels were lowering their summer rates because the tourist season was over. We stayed in Kill Devil Hills at a little cheap motel right on the beach for something like $35 a night. The resturants were open, the weather was beautiful and the water was so warm!
